Functional Description
 Mitogen-activated protein kinase involved in a signal transduction pathway that is activated by changes in the osmolarity of the extracellular environment. Controls osmotic regulation of transcription via the stress response element (STRE) in promoters of target genes. Upon osmotic shock, associates with the SKO1-SSN6-TUP1 complex, phosphorylates SKO1, and converts it into an activator that subsequently recruits Swi/Snf and SAGA complexes. Activates the SMP1 transcription factor and the RCK2 kinase, both also involved in the regulation of the expression of a subset of osmotic stress-related genes. Phosphorylation of HSL1 by HOG1 leads to a G2 arrest essential for cell survival at high osmolarity. Mediates also cell-cycle arrest in G1 phase by the dual targeting of SIC1. Regulates MFA2 ARE-mediated translation in response to carbon source. Targets RDP3 histone deacetylase to osmoresponsive promoters to induce gene expression on stress. Plays an essential role in maintaining water homeostasis, arsenite detoxification, copper-resistance, hydrogen peroxide response, adaptation to citric acid stress, and repression of the mating pathway activity. Required for the Golgi apparatus localization of MNN1.
